
Plastic connectors are used in a variety of applications, from automotive to telecommunications, and even in ovens. They are typically made from insulating plastic and are available in a variety of sizes and shapes. The type of plastic resin used in a connector is chosen to give the lowest-cost product that meets all end-use specifications. For example, Molex connectors, which are commonly used to power computer hard drives, optical drives, and other internal peripherals, can carry a lot of current—up to 11A per pin. Plastic connectors can also be used for more delicate connections, such as those found in logic analyzers and test leads. In some cases, the specific name of a plastic connector may be difficult to determine, as there are thousands of different types, some of which look very similar.

Plastic wire connector for ovens
Plastic wire connectors are essential components in ovens, facilitating the transfer of power to the appliance and ensuring its proper functioning. These connectors are often referred to as terminal block kits, terminal boards, or terminal strips, and they play a crucial role in connecting the power cord to the internal wiring of the oven.
When dealing with oven wire connectors, it's important to be cautious. If you notice any signs of overheating, charring, or corrosion, it's best to consult the manufacturer for advice and potentially replace the connector. In some cases, the connector may be available directly from the manufacturer or an authorized service center. It's also worth checking if there is a plastic pouch attached, as it may contain the wiring schematic.
Oven wire connectors come in various forms, such as the T2BANO connector, which is designed to prevent long-term overheating caused by vibration and corrosion. Additionally, the Molex connector is a popular choice for ovens, known for its ability to carry a substantial amount of current. When replacing connectors, it's recommended to use dielectric grease sparingly to prevent corrosion and heat damage.

Alligator clips
The clips are also used in a variety of applications, including automotive testing, battery testing, and general-purpose electrical connections. Some alligator clips are also insulated with materials like PVC to prevent electrical shorts and provide grip. They are commonly used in conjunction with other electrical components, such as banana jacks and plugs, to create secure and reliable connections.
In addition to electrical applications, alligator clips have a variety of other uses. They can be used as hair accessories, in crafts, and for testing and prototyping electronic circuits. The clips are versatile and can be made of different materials, such as steel, copper, and PVC, to suit specific applications.
When using alligator clips, it is important to consider the current rating and size of the clip in relation to the application. For example, the Mueller BU-27C general-purpose copper clip has a current rating of 40 amps, while the miniature clips have a rating of 5 amps. The size of the clip also matters, as smaller clips can be used for more delicate work without causing interference with adjacent components.

Banana jacks
In addition to their use in speakers and test equipment, banana jacks are also utilized in various audio applications. They are commonly found on the back of audio amplifiers and receivers, allowing for easy connection of speakers or other audio devices. Banana jacks provide a convenient way to quickly swap between different audio setups without the need for complex rewiring.
Furthermore, banana jacks offer several advantages over other types of connectors. They are designed to handle a wide range of voltages and currents, making them suitable for use in various applications. Banana jacks also provide a secure and reliable connection, reducing the risk of electrical arcing or short circuits. The spring-loaded design helps maintain a consistent connection, even in environments with vibrations or movement.
Overall, banana jacks are versatile and convenient connectors used in a wide range of applications, from electronics and testing equipment to audio and speaker systems. Their ease of use, reliability, and adaptability make them a popular choice for both professionals and hobbyists alike.

Molex Mini-Fit Jr. connectors
The Molex Hand Crimp Tool for Mini-Fit Jr. terminals ensures complete crimps and supports both right-handed and left-handed applications through ergonomic soft-grip handles. The Mini-Fit Jr. Backshells are hermaphroditic strain relievers that increase strain relief during assembly and reduce power loss in the Mini-Fit connector system.
The Mini-Fit Connector family delivers an operating temperature of up to +125°C and offers a double crimp tool. They are available in Board-to-Board, Wire-to-Board, and Wire-to-Wire configurations. The Mini-Fit TPA2 Connectors prevent end-product failure by offering terminal position assurance (TPA), which reduces terminal back-out.

There are seven main types of wire connectors, including twist-on, winged, and crimp-on connectors. Twist-on connectors have a tapered coiled metal spring or interior grooves that thread onto the wires and hold them securely. Winged connectors speed up the attachment process and allow for a better grip, making them ideal for large projects requiring multiple connections. Crimp-on connectors are typically made of steel or copper and are designed for making permanent, pressure-type connections.
Plastic connectors can be made from a variety of plastic resins, with manufacturers choosing resins that give them the lowest-cost product that meets all end-use specifications. Resins can be reground and mixed with virgin resin to yield more parts per pound.
